Bring with you:
Dress as you are going on a cold mountain trip! as glacier rivers can be cold...
* very warm clothing to wear under the raft gear, expect anything you wear / bring to get wet
* bring only wool, fleece and thermals, NO COTTON!
* base layer pants and sweater
* warm fleece / wool sweater
* warm pants
* thick warm socks (winter wool socks or hiking socks)
* towel & bathing suit
